§ 5-20-104 — Enforcement of code

Text

The county attorney or any official vested with the powers of enforcing any code may, in addition to any other remedies provided by law, institute an injunction to prevent the violation of such code.

Legislative History

Acts 1975, ch. 328, § 4; T.C.A., § 5-2004.
